Iran secured direct qualification for the 2026 FIFA World Cup by topping AFC third-round Group A with 23 points from 10 matches, but participation remains uncertain due to escalating US-Iran geopolitical tensions following US airstrikes. On March 11, Iran's sports minister declared non-participation impossible amid security concerns for US-hosted games, prompting boycott threats and a rejected FIFA request to relocate matches to Mexico. However, federation president Mehdi Taj clarified on March 19 that Iran will boycott only US venues without withdrawing, continuing preparations despite potential €555,000 fines and future bans for no-shows. Traders monitor diplomatic developments and FIFA's firm schedule stance ahead of the June tournament kickoff.

This market will resolve to "Yes" if Iran is officially disqualified, banned, withdrawn, or otherwise confirmed not to participate in the 2026 FIFA World Cup by March 31, 2026. Otherwise, this market will resolve to "No".
For the purposes of resolution, a qualifying announcement made on or before March 31, 2026, will suffice, regardless of whether Iran ultimately participates in the tournament thereafter.
"Confirmed to not participate" is defined as an official announcement by FIFA, the Iranian Football Federation, or a governing body resulting in Iran's removal from the tournament, whether due to disqualification, withdrawal, suspension, or any other reason.
The resolution source will be official announcements from FIFA or the Iranian Football Federation, however a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
